Biography
My academic career has included conducting quantitative and qualitative research in multidisciplinary research groups. In the Academic year 2011-2012, I joined the faculty of Department of Family Health Care Nursing in University of California San Francisco for my post-doctoral research. In 2018, I was appointed to Associated researcher in international Maternal and Child Health (IMCH), University of Uppsala, Sweden. In collaboration with my collogues in Uppsala university, I have gain expertise on implementation science and global health. In addition to the academic career, I have ten-year working experience as a NICU nurse.
Research
I am leading the Intelligent Health research program which aims through the use of information technology and digital solutions to support effective and personalized health care. My special interest is to promote health and welfare of parents and infants in the early stages of life. In addition, I serve as the Director for Separation and Closeness Experiences in Neonatal Environment (SCENE) research group which aims to improve parents' and infants' experiences and outcomes of neonatal care.
